__Essentials of Cognitive Neuroscience__ guides undergraduate and early-stage graduate students with no previous neuroscientific background through the fundamental principles and themes in a concise, organized, and engaging manner. * Provides students with the foundation to understand primary literature, recognize current controversies in the field, and engage in discussions on cognitive neuroscience and its future * Introduces important experimental methods and techniques integrated throughout the text * Assists student comprehension through four-color images and thorough pedagogical resources throughout the text * Accompanied by a robust website with multiple choice questions, experiment vidoes, fMRI data, web links and video narratives from a global group of leading scientists for students. For Instructors there are sample syllabi and exam questions
